Update build.sh and README with load_path.py RBAC setup step

This commit is contained in:
yumoqing 2026-05-24 14:34:39 +08:00
parent 89a1e1eb59
commit ae613a1dc2
2 changed files with 10 additions and 1 deletions

View File

@ -33,9 +33,13 @@ dashboard_for_sage/
```bash ```bash
cd ~/repos/dashboard_for_sage cd ~/repos/dashboard_for_sage
git pull
bash build.sh bash build.sh
# 设置RBAC权限在生产服务器上执行 # 设置RBAC权限在生产服务器上执行
cd ~/repos/sage && ./py3/bin/python set_role_perm.py logined /dashboard_for_sage/% cd ~/repos/sage && git pull
./py3/bin/python load_path.py
# 重启Sage # 重启Sage
./stop.sh && ./start.sh ./stop.sh && ./start.sh
``` ```

View File

@ -50,3 +50,8 @@ for f in "$MODULE_WWWROOT/scripts"/*.js; do
done done
echo "=== $MODULE_NAME build complete ===" echo "=== $MODULE_NAME build complete ==="
echo ""
echo "Next steps:"
echo "1. Add permissions to load_path.py (already done in Sage repo)"
echo "2. Run: cd \$SAGE_ROOT && ./py3/bin/python load_path.py"
echo "3. Restart Sage: ./stop.sh && ./start.sh"